Paz amado(a), como faço para fazer uma busca em PHP em um formulário. Tipo:
- No meu banco de dados vai ter id (número do cadastro) e nome (nome do usuário), como faço para fazer a busca pelos dados exatos sem ser dados semelhantes, por exemplo:
Vou fazer busca pelo nome de tal fulano, e tem que aparecer somente aquele nome e a mesma coisa com o id.
Alguém pode me ajudar nessa parte?
Ficarei muito agradecido com a ajuda do mesmo!!
Buscar Em Php Dados Exato
Started By Beraldinho, 03/10/2009, 18:36
3 replies to this topic
#1
Posted 03/10/2009, 18:36
"Guerreiro que está na frente lutando e nunca volta pra trás, o pode, a unção, a majestade seja dada totalmente para Jesus Cristo, porque ele é o Rei do Exércitos, e eu pertenço a esse exército, sou Guerreiro de Jesus, que luta contra o inimigo e nunca abaixa a cabeça, pode vim os problemas que sempre vou vencer. Te amo Jesus!" Venha você também conhecer Jesus Cristo, Ele morreu por você na cruz.
#2
Posted 03/10/2009, 19:51
Basta montar a query com os tais requisitos.
Exemplo:
Exemplo:
SELECT * FROM tabela WHERE id = 1231
Felipe Pena
[...] ó terra, terra, terra; ouve a palavra do Senhor. — Jeremias 22:29
[...] ó terra, terra, terra; ouve a palavra do Senhor. — Jeremias 22:29
#3
Posted 03/10/2009, 20:45
Basta montar a query com os tais requisitos.
Exemplo:SELECT * FROM tabela WHERE id = 1231
Certo. O problema é que tenho dificuldade no mesmo. Pode me ajudar a desenvolver isso?
"Guerreiro que está na frente lutando e nunca volta pra trás, o pode, a unção, a majestade seja dada totalmente para Jesus Cristo, porque ele é o Rei do Exércitos, e eu pertenço a esse exército, sou Guerreiro de Jesus, que luta contra o inimigo e nunca abaixa a cabeça, pode vim os problemas que sempre vou vencer. Te amo Jesus!" Venha você também conhecer Jesus Cristo, Ele morreu por você na cruz.
#4
Posted 03/10/2009, 22:57
Vou te dar um exemplo basiado na idéia do eclesiastes!!!
A função where vai buscar os dados exatos e pelo que eu entendi vc quer fazer as buscas pelo nome certo então vamos lá:
você vai ter o formulário de busca e o campo de texto no metod GET vai ter um id certo (isso é Html) no caso criei ele com o id = busca!!!
Agora vamos ao PHP:
[codebox]
<?php
//chama os dados
$busca = $_GET['busca'];
//busca na tabela
$sql = SELECT * FROM tabela WHERE nome = $busca
$query = mysql_query($sql) OR die(mysql_error());
$dados = mysql_fetch_assoc($query)
$id = $dados['id'];
$nome = $dados['nome'];
//mostra o resultado
echo "Nome: ".$nome."<br />ID: ".$id;
?>
[/codebox]
Agora se quiser resultados aproximados procure pela função like();
Até mais!!!!
Qualquer duvida pode mandar um email:
carlosmaniero@gmail.com
A função where vai buscar os dados exatos e pelo que eu entendi vc quer fazer as buscas pelo nome certo então vamos lá:
você vai ter o formulário de busca e o campo de texto no metod GET vai ter um id certo (isso é Html) no caso criei ele com o id = busca!!!
Agora vamos ao PHP:
[codebox]
<?php
//chama os dados
$busca = $_GET['busca'];
//busca na tabela
$sql = SELECT * FROM tabela WHERE nome = $busca
$query = mysql_query($sql) OR die(mysql_error());
$dados = mysql_fetch_assoc($query)
$id = $dados['id'];
$nome = $dados['nome'];
//mostra o resultado
echo "Nome: ".$nome."<br />ID: ".$id;
?>
[/codebox]
Agora se quiser resultados aproximados procure pela função like();
Até mais!!!!
Qualquer duvida pode mandar um email:
carlosmaniero@gmail.com
Edição feita por: Carlos Maniero, 03/10/2009, 23:00.
0 user(s) are reading this topic
0 membro(s), 0 visitante(s) e 0 membros anônimo(s)